Background
Ding Ling publicly identifies herself as the eldest daughter of the Ding family, a Mengzhou martial family. Privately, she is the Northern Demonic Cult’s Ruyi Demonic Saber successor. Her half-brother, Ding Ran, was once another candidate for the inheritance but left the family after failing to surpass her. 267
Before meeting Duan Yi openly, Ding Ling helped spread a lifelike wanted portrait of him at Zhou Xiufen’s request while he was hunted by the Golden Cauldron Sect. When he learns her identity, she acknowledges the grievance and offers compensation. 267
She first encounters Duan Yi as “Lingling” while investigating Huihui’s abduction by the Beggar’s Gang. Despite their mutual suspicion, they cooperate in the rescue; Ding Ling massacres the gang’s kidnappers and survivors with her claw technique. 182 184 186 188

Personality
Ding Ling is proud, decisive, and intensely strategic. She weighs political consequences before acting: when Lu Liding proposes helping Zhuang Shili pursue Duan Yi, she rejects the plan because it could expose the Ding family to retaliation from the Zhuang family and Southern Demonic Cult. 350
Her composure conceals a ruthless combat temperament. Against enemies, she is capable of sudden, merciless violence; against the Beggar’s Gang, she leaves more than a hundred disciples dead. 184 186
She is deeply ambitious, seeking influence within the Northern Demonic Cult and later showing interest in the East Sea Divine Dragon as a path to immortality and longevity. 515 681 Her ambition does not erase her family loyalty: she repeatedly protects Ding Ran’s interests, arranges for his growth, and seeks Elder Jue Ming’s assessment of his aptitude. 274 406
Ding Ling is also notably judgmental about appearance, treating Duan Yi much more coldly while he is disguised as an unattractive man. 386 389 Beneath her usual reserve, she displays jealousy, possessiveness, and growing affection toward him. 514 550 552
Abilities & Skills
Ruyi Heavenly Demon Saber Technique
Ding Ling’s principal martial art is the Ruyi Demonic Saber inheritance of the Northern Demonic Cult.
- Her saberwork is fast, precise, fierce, and highly variable; she does not repeat moves during extended combat. 261
- Her attacks grow stronger as the technique unfolds, while its demonic nature exerts mental pressure on nearby opponents and allies alike. 261
- Her saber qi can cut sandalwood and porcelain cleanly apart and exceeds the sword qi of Duan Yi’s Songyang Iron Sword. 263
- She can release terrifying saber intent through a short saber or even through her fingers and palm. 263 388 389
- She later combines the Crescent Moon Saber with Divine Saber Slash. 741
God-Abandoning Claws
Before revealing her saber specialty, Ding Ling fights with the God-Abandoning Claws, a martial art derived from the Great Heavenly Demon Hand. 192 253
- Her fingers can pierce abdomens, shatter bones, seize joints and acupoints, and crush bamboo sticks. 184
- Her claw technique has surpassed the standard twenty-one stances and is considered only slightly inferior to the Great Heavenly Demon Hand. 192
- She uses it to tear through the Beggar’s Gang’s Dog Beating Formation and slaughter its members. 184 186
Qi Concealment and Movement
Ding Ling can seal her qi so completely that opponents who do not greatly surpass her cultivation perceive only an ordinary, frail-looking woman. 389
- Her stealth is quiet enough that Duan Yi only notices her outside Lu Liding’s room through his enhanced perception. 252
- She moves with exceptional speed and disappears from sight shortly after leaving Wang Tiancheng’s home. 193
- Her lightness skill lets her cover several zhang with a single step. 400
Martial Insight
Ding Ling possesses keen tactical and martial judgment.
- She identifies the weakness in Duan Yi’s straightforward swordplay and teaches him Meteor from Beyond the Heavens to add variation to his style. 267 268
- She recognizes Duan Yi as a monstrous talent whose rate of improvement exceeds that of other young geniuses, including Ding Ran. 390
- She advises Duan Yi on political pressure, assassination strategy, and balancing intimidation with conciliation. 517

Story Role / Major Arcs
Rescue of Huihui
Ding Ling appears under the name Lingling and joins Duan Yi’s effort to rescue Huihui from the Beggar’s Gang. She creates the diversion, breaks the Dog Beating Formation, and kills the gang members responsible for the kidnapping. 182 183 184 186
Huaxiu Merchant Association Tasks
After reconnecting with Duan Yi through Lu Liding, Ding Ling offers him an Ice Silkworm in exchange for three dangerous tasks. Their first assignment is the assassination of Beggar’s Gang members in Jixian County, including Eight-Bag Protector Yao Jiacheng. 249 253 257
Ding Ling fights Yao Jiacheng while Duan Yi eliminates the surrounding disciples. She survives their devastating collision, though her short saber is destroyed and she is left weakened. 261 263 264
Identity Revelation and Reconciliation
After the Jixian assassination, Ding Ling reveals her true name, family status, Northern Demonic Cult role, and kinship with Ding Ran. Duan Yi confronts her over the wanted portrait she drew, and she compensates him by teaching Meteor from Beyond the Heavens. 267 268
Ding Ran’s Growth
Unable to discipline Ding Ran herself, Ding Ling hires Duan Yi to fight him. She watches their duel closely, warns Duan Yi about the Wuyi Demonic Saber, and later continues directing efforts to help her brother mature. 272 274 276 406
Zhuang Family Conflict
When the Zhuang family threatens Ding business interests, Ding Ling refuses both Lu Liding’s proposal to aid Zhuang Shili and Ding Ran’s proposal to openly help Duan Yi. She chooses neutrality to prevent the Ding family from being drawn into a larger conflict. 335 350
She later cooperates with Duan Yi against the Zhuang–Guo marriage alliance, using Northern Demonic Cult resources while pursuing her own faction’s interests in the south. 514 515 517
Support for Duan Yi
Ding Ling leaves four Quanzhen Sect martial arts manuals for Duan Yi, including Frost-Stepping Ice-Breaking Palm, Golden Goose Skill, One Qi Transforms Three Pure Ones, and Great Dipper Seven Forms. 316
She later tries to recruit him into her Northern Demonic Cult faction with the promise of Severing Pulse Sword Qi and a master to guide his cultivation. 392 When his political position becomes precarious, she agrees to aid him covertly after learning of his royal lineage. 625
East Sea Divine Dragon Plan
After her relationship with Duan Yi deepens, Ding Ling discusses the East Sea Divine Dragon and the possibility of immortality with him. She urges caution, minimal use of Demonic Cult power, and careful preparation. 681 682
